    Product Specification

    Code SH-600 SH-800 SH-1100 SH-1400
    Coil outer diameter 150-750mm 150-850mm 200-1000mm 200-1000mm
    Foil width 100-600mm 150-800mm 200-1100mm 300-1400mm
    Foil layers Single or double
    Foil thickness Cu: 0.3–2.5mm  |  Al: 0.5–3.0mm
    Winding speed 0-30r/min 0-30r/min 0-20r/min 0-20r/min
    Max tension of foil 6000N 8000N 10000N 14000N
    Welding speed 0–0.5 m/min
    Correction precision ±0.5mm
    Welding method TIG or cold pressure welding

    Frequently Asked Questions

    Q1 What foil materials are compatible with the SH series foil winding machines?
    The SH series foil winding machines support both copper (Cu) and aluminum (Al) foil materials. Copper foil thickness ranges from 0.3 to 2.5mm, while aluminum foil thickness ranges from 0.5 to 3.0mm, making them suitable for a wide range of transformer and reactor coil manufacturing needs.
    Q2 What is the maximum foil width supported by the SH-1400 model?
    The SH-1400 model supports a foil width range of 300–1400mm, making it the widest-capacity model in the SH series. It is ideal for large-scale, high-power transformer and reactor coil production.
    Q3 What welding methods are available on these foil winding machines?
    All SH series models support two welding methods: TIG (Tungsten Inert Gas) welding and cold pressure welding. The welding speed is adjustable from 0 to 0.5 m/min, ensuring high-quality joints for both copper and aluminum foil connections.
    Q4 How does the triple-path precision control system improve coil quality?
    The triple-path precision control system provides independent tension adjustment for each of the three foil paths. This ensures uniform layer distribution, consistent insulation spacing, and high dimensional accuracy across the entire coil — which is critical for high-voltage and high-precision transformer applications.
    Q5 Which industries and equipment types are best suited for the SH series foil winding machines?
    The SH series is widely used in power transformer manufacturing (110kV+), high-power reactor production, new energy conversion systems (5MW+), industrial ultra-high power frequency converters, and special high-voltage electrical equipment such as GIS supporting transformers and high-voltage test transformers.
    Q6 What is the correction precision of the SH series foil winding machines?
    All models in the SH series offer a correction precision of ±0.5mm. This high-precision edge alignment ensures that each foil layer is wound with consistent accuracy, which is essential for maintaining the electrical performance and structural integrity of the finished coil.
